03/25/19 12:23 PM
Re: 2500cc R3 ?


I don't know just grabbed those off the web ...

First pic is in the UK (Mini in the background shows a partial plate, registered in Swansea, Wales) though it might be a US spec bike (side facing reflectors).
Just sayin'


Contact Us | Privacy statement Homepage

Powered by UBB.threads™ 6.5.5 | Forums Home | Photopost Archive | AUP | Disclaimer